The Key Account Executive supports Senior National Account Managers in executing account strategies and managing day-to-day queries for major UK retail partners. Responsibilities include coordinating promotional activations, maintaining commercial trackers, and preparing customer review presentations.

Position Overview The Key Account Executive (KAE) will play a critical support role within the commercial team, working closely with Senior National Account Managers to ensure the seamless execution of account strategies across major UK retail partners. This role demands attention to detail, strong organisational skills, and a proactive mindset to help drive the commercial success of our nicotine alternatives portfolio.
- 1–2 years’ experience in a commercial support or account executive role, preferably in FMCG or retail
- Strong working knowledge of Microsoft Excel, PowerPoint, and CRM tools (e.g. Salesforce)
- Highly organised with excellent attention to detail
- Strong communication and collaboration skills
- Proactive and solutions-focused mindset
- Understanding of the UK retail landscape and/or nicotine alternatives is a plus
1. Account Support & Coordination- Act as the first line of support for day-to-day account management queries from national account customers.
- Liaise with internal teams (supply chain, finance, marketing) to ensure timely and accurate response to customer needs.
- Assist in preparing for and following up on customer meetings, ensuring all actions are tracked and completed.
2. Activation & Execution- Support the planning and flawless execution of marketing and promotional activations across accounts.
- Coordinate with trade marketing and field teams to ensure all in-store or digital activations are delivered to spec and on schedule.
- Track and report on activation performance, ensuring learnings are captured and shared.
3. Data Management & Reporting- Maintain and update commercial trackers, including:
- Sales trackers
- Promotional calendars
- Salesforce CRM records
- Monitor product performance, providing insights and regular updates to the wider team.
4. Presentation & Meeting Preparation- Collaborate with the Senior National Account Managers to build professional, insightful monthly customer review presentations.
- Consolidate performance data, promotional results, and new initiative updates into clear and engaging formats.
5. Product & System Accuracy- Own the accuracy and maintenance of critical product data, including:
- Brand and SKU details
- Barcodes and pack formats
- Pricing and promotional mechanics
- Ensure all product and marketing information is up-to-date, correctly formatted, and stored centrally for easy access by all stakeholders.
6. Process & Compliance Support- Assist in completing new line forms and listing documentation to onboard new SKUs with retail partners.
- Support the compliance of all trade activity with internal standards and external regulatory requirements.
